About this property

83.23 acres in Buda available for development along the highly sought-after I-35 growth corridor, just 18 miles from Downtown Austin. The site is well suited for commercial manufacturing, mixed-use, industrial, logistics, hospitality, entertainment, and neighborhood retail development. The property sits approximately 2.5 miles from Interstate 35 and 3 miles from major shopping, dining, and services including H-E-B, Walmart, and Cabela’s. It features two sides of paved road frontage with over 1,800 feet along South Turnerville Road and approximately 250 feet along FM 2001, a planned four-lane expansion corridor. Located outside of city limits and in Hays County, allowing for flexibility in future use. The property also sits adjacent to Prairie Lakes, planned for approximately 2,200 homes, and directly south of Sunfield, planned for over 5,000 homes, providing strong surrounding rooftops and demand that support future commercial and business uses. About the Area

5225 FM 2001 None is located in Buda, Texas, in Hays County. Hays County is one of the fastest-growing counties in the United States, driven by the explosive growth of San Marcos and Kyle-Buda corridor connecting Austin and San Antonio. The county blends Hill Country character in its western reaches, Wimberley, Dripping Springs, Driftwood, with rapidly urbanizing communities along the I-35 corridor.

The Blanco River and Barton Creek headwaters flow through Hays County, carving spring-fed swimming holes beloved by generations of Texans. Jacob's Well, a natural cylindrical karstic spring, and the swimming holes of Blue Hole Regional Park draw visitors year-round. The Edwards Plateau escarpment creates dramatic topographic relief in the western half of the county.

Buda had an estimated population of 15,487 as of 2023. The 78610 zip code has a median household income of $110,417, a median home value of $379,300, and a median age of 35.8. The average household size is 2.77 people.

Texas State University anchors San Marcos, supporting a significant education and healthcare sector. The I-35 corridor has attracted major distribution centers and manufacturing. The western Hill Country communities of Wimberley and Dripping Springs have become destination wine, dining, and retreat markets commanding premium real estate prices.
